What is stock photography?

Stock photography is basically the opposite of custom photography (work for hire). Stock photographers supply image libraries with photos which designers then search, browse and purchase to use in their projects. So, for example, lets say an advertising agency wants to produce a website for a climbing company, but doesn't want to send a photographer to Mount Everest because of the cost and logistical complications. They could go to a stock library, enter a search term, and choose an existing image of the subject. Stock libraries supply a diverse range of images which are mainly purchased by advertisers and graphic designers.

What is a model release?

A model release is a legally binding agreement between the model and the photographer which allows the photographer to sell images of the model for commercial gain. You can download and read the iStockphoto model releasehere.

Why and when do I have to sign a model release?

You need to sign a model release if our arrangement is for stock photography. If you are contracting me on a work for hire basis a model release is not necessary as I will not be selling the images of you, rather delivering them to you for your own use as you see fit.
The model release must be signed and witnessed either before or on the day of the shoot.

What is a property release?

A property release is a legally binding document in which a property owner gives consent to the photographer to sell images of the owners property for commercial gain. You can download and read the iStockphoto property release here.

Why and when do I have to sign a property release?

You will need to sign a property release if your private property is identifiable in my images, and if our arrangement is for stock photography. If you are contracting me on a work for hire basis, no property release is required as I will not be selling your images, rather delivering them to you for your own use as you see fit.

How will my (stock) images be used?

Generally, stock photography is used in advertising. This could mean print advertising in a magazine, television commercials, billboards, promotional and corporate materials such as annual reports, and commonly on the web. I do not have final control over how the images are used, but there are restrictions on what the images can be used to advertise (see below).

Can my images be used to advertise sensitive subject matter?

No. The licensing agreement under which my images are sold prevents them from being used to advertise sensitive subjects such as homelessness, drug addiction, sex etc. Apart from that, the subject matter we will be shooting is more of the “shiny, happy” variety, and as such is unlikely to be suitable for these purposes anyway.
